Why Blade Release Buttons Jam: Common Causes
Blade release buttons jam for several straightforward reasons. Understanding these causes helps you fix the problem faster and prevents future issues.
Food debris and crumbs build up inside the button mechanism during normal use. Carving meat sends small particles into tight spaces. These fragments block the button from moving smoothly. The button feels stuck even though nothing is broken.
Dried meat juices harden inside the release mechanism. When you carve, liquids splash onto internal parts. Over time, these liquids dry and create a sticky residue. This residue acts like glue, preventing the button from pressing down fully.
Incorrect screw sizes can jam the safety mechanism. If someone replaces screws with the wrong size, they interfere with internal springs and levers. The button then locks up because parts cannot move correctly.
Mineral buildup happens in areas with hard water. Minerals accumulate inside the chuck and button housing. This buildup creates friction that makes the button feel stiff and stuck.
Spring tension loss occurs when internal springs weaken or shift out of position. Springs hold the blade firmly and help the release button work. When springs fail, the button gets trapped and won’t budge.
Blade misalignment causes jamming during storage. If the blade sits at an odd angle, it presses against the release button. The button stays partially depressed and cannot function properly.
Rust and corrosion develop on metal parts that contact moisture. Rust creates rough surfaces that catch and bind. This makes the button harder to press and release.
Most jams result from food debris or dried juices. These causes are easy to fix with basic cleaning. More serious issues like spring failure need professional help.

Step-by-Step: Diagnosing the Jammed Release Mechanism
Start by examining the release button area closely. Look for visible food particles, dried meat residue, or debris stuck around the button edges. Use a flashlight to see inside the mechanism clearly.
Press the release button slowly and listen for any grinding or clicking sounds. These noises tell you if something is mechanically blocking the button’s path. Note whether the button moves partially or not at all.
Check if the blade moves when you press the button. A stuck blade means the problem is in the chuck or blade holder. A button that won’t press means the jam is in the release mechanism itself.
Inspect the blade alignment carefully. Remove the knife from the base and look at how the blade sits. Misaligned blades can wedge into the release mechanism and prevent button movement.
Examine all visible screws around the release button area. Make sure each screw is the correct size and properly seated. Incorrect screw sizes can interfere with internal springs and levers.
Test the button with the knife unplugged and unpowered. Push gently and feel for resistance points. This helps you locate exactly where the jam occurs without electrical current.
Look for rust or corrosion on metal parts near the button. Moisture exposure creates buildup that restricts movement. Discolored or pitted metal indicates corrosion damage.
Check if the jam appeared suddenly or gradually worsened over time. Sudden jamming suggests debris or misalignment. Gradual jamming points to rust, mineral buildup, or spring wear.
Take photos of the release button area before you proceed. These images help you remember the original configuration when reassembling. They also serve as reference if you need professional help later.
Step-by-Step: Loosening and Removing a Stuck Blade
Start by ensuring the knife is unplugged and completely cool. You’ll want to work in a well lit area with your safety glasses on. Have a cloth or soft towel ready before you begin.
Locate the blade chuck, which is the part that holds the blade in place. Gently grip the chuck with your cloth to get better traction. Never use excessive force, as this can damage the mechanism further.
If the blade feels stuck, apply a small drop of penetrating oil around the chuck area. Let it sit for two to three minutes so the oil can work into the tight spaces. The oil helps loosen corrosion and debris without harming the knife’s internal parts.
Now try rotating the chuck slowly in the counterclockwise direction. Use steady, gentle pressure rather than sudden jerking motions. You should feel it begin to loosen as the oil penetrates the stuck areas.
Once the chuck loosens, support the blade with your other hand. Pull the blade straight out in one smooth motion. Avoid twisting or angling the blade, as this can cause misalignment.
If the blade still won’t budge, wait another few minutes for the oil to penetrate deeper. Repeat the gentle rotation process. Sometimes stubborn jams need extra time to respond to lubrication.
After successful removal, inspect both the blade and the chuck for debris or damage. Wipe everything clean with your cloth. Check that the release button moves freely now without the blade installed.
If the button remains stuck even after blade removal, the jam exists within the button mechanism itself. This signals a more complex internal issue that may require professional attention from a qualified electrician or repair specialist.
Using Oil and Lubrication Techniques Safely
Oil and lubrication work best when you apply them correctly and safely. Start by ensuring your knife is unplugged and has cooled completely. Never apply oil to a powered or warm device.
Use only light machine oil or penetrating oil for this task. Apply just one small drop directly to the stuck release button area. Too much oil can attract dust and create bigger problems later. Let the oil sit for five to ten minutes so it can work into tight spaces.
Gently work the release button back and forth with slow, small movements. Don’t force it or press hard. Forcing causes more jamming and can damage internal springs. Move the button only a quarter inch in each direction while the oil penetrates.
After several gentle movements, wait another five minutes. Apply one more tiny drop if needed. Repeat the slow back and forth motion again. This patience allows the oil to reach stuck parts deep inside the mechanism.
Wipe away any excess oil with a clean, dry cloth. Excess oil left on the surface attracts dirt and debris. This debris can jam the button again quickly.
Test the button by pressing it slowly. It should move more freely now. If it still sticks, repeat the process once more. Most jamming issues resolve within two applications.
Never use thick greases or heavy oils. These trap particles and make jamming worse. Stick with thin, light oils designed for mechanical devices.
If the button remains stuck after three attempts, the internal mechanism likely needs professional attention. A qualified electrician can safely disassemble the knife without damaging safety features. Continuing to force the button risks breaking springs and other critical components.

Common Mistakes to Avoid When Fixing the Release Button
Many people rush into repairs without thinking through the consequences. Forcing the blade out without understanding why it’s stuck can damage internal parts. The release button has safety mechanisms that protect your hands. When you yank too hard, you might break these protective features.
Another common mistake involves using the wrong tools. Some people grab pliers or wrenches that are too large for the chuck. Oversized tools can slip and damage the delicate mechanism inside. This makes the jam worse, not better.
Applying too much oil at once creates more problems. People think “more oil means better results,” but excess lubricant attracts dust and debris. This buildup actually causes tighter jamming over time. A single small drop works better than pouring oil everywhere.
Disassembling the knife without proper knowledge leads to trouble. Electric carving knives contain springs, screws, and safety switches in tight spaces. If you remove parts randomly, you won’t remember how they fit back together. The knife becomes unusable instead of fixed.
Ignoring the cooling period is another frequent error. Blades heat up during use, and the metal expands. Attempting repairs on a hot knife makes everything harder. Always wait until the unit cools completely.
Using super glue incorrectly causes permanent damage. The mixture can seep into electrical components and ruin the knife forever. If you try this method, apply it only around the button edges, never inside the housing.
Finally, continuing to use a jamming knife makes repairs harder. Each time you press the stuck button, you push debris deeper into the mechanism. Stop using the knife as soon as jamming starts. Early action prevents expensive damage and keeps your repair simple.
